3. Dryness


Dry eyes are one of the most common negative effects from LASIK surgical procedure. This is since the corneal nerves require time to recuperate and also start relaying the appropriate info to the tear ducts. Until then, you might experience symptoms such as dry eye, grittiness or burning.

These signs can last for days, weeks or perhaps months and may get worse throughout certain tasks. The good news is, lubricating drops as well as gels can help ease these signs.

If you are experiencing dry eyes, speak with your physician concerning alternate refractive surgical treatments such as SMILE and also conductive keratoplasty. These procedures use much less of the cornea than LASIK as well as are generally thought about much safer for those with completely dry eyes.

5. Ailment


LASIK has actually been around for over 25 years as well as is a risk-free treatment for the majority of people. Nevertheless, the surgical treatment can trigger difficulties that might affect vision A few of these problems can be long-term.

Throughout LASIK, your eye doctor will certainly utilize a tool called a microkeratome or laser to develop a paper-thin flap on the cornea. After that official site will certainly fold this flap back.

LASIK can deal with myopia (nearsightedness) and also hyperopia (farsightedness). It can also fix astigmatism, which is an unevenly rounded cornea. Nonetheless, it can not deal with presbyopia, which is the all-natural loss of close-up vision that occurs as you age. This is why it is essential to find a trusted doctor and also discover all the facts regarding LASIK prior to having actually the treatment done.

6. Loss of vision


LASIK modifies the form of your cornea to improve your vision. It improves the method light bends (refracts) and also is focused on the retina in the back of your eye. This deals with refractive errors like nearsightedness and astigmatism.

During LASIK, your physician utilizes a laser to produce a flap on the surface of your cornea. The cosmetic surgeon after that makes use of a different laser to change the form of the cornea, which remedies your refractive error.

After LASIK, your vision ought to be clear. However some people experience aesthetic irregularities for months or perhaps years after the surgical procedure, such as halos and starbursts around lights. This is called post-LASIK aesthetic aberration and can influence your quality of life.
